As well as the prize being in the app, I've also already got an email from NS&I which is earlier than I remember so maybe they send out the bigger prize notifications sooner than all the millions of £25s?

I've also noticed that if you look on the NS&I website on the first of the month, you can get a list of all the £5k+ prizes, incl bond numbers and city or county, so you can have a look to see if there is a very big prize coming your way. It's also interesting to look out for the people who won a big prize on a holding of a fiver from 1976.
